Helpful.Atrophy appears as an indentation in the skin at the site of injection. The patient may refer to it as a “dimple” or a “depression.”. Others may call it a “dent” or even a “hole” The indentation can often be better felt than seen. The two main types of melanin, eumelanin, and …Dents, ridges, and holes in the nails can occur due to an issue with how the layers in the superficial nail plate develop. This is called nail pitting. The superficial nail plate is the hard part of the nail that is made up of a type of protein known as keratin, which also comprises your hair and skin. Lesions caused by severe acne and other types of infections or injuries can damage the tissue below the skin. Severe acne can cause acne scars (often atrophic scars) during the healing process. These often appear as depression or indent resulting from inflammatory damage to the deeper layers of the skin.

Pressing a textured pattern against the skin causes higher forces to be imparted on the skin by raised surfaces - resulting in more water being pushed aside in the tissues in and underlying the skin. This is grossly observed as the pattern of a textured fabric/wall/whatever temporarily imprinted in the skin.
